#7ff57c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ff57c is composed of 49.8% red, 96.1%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 118.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 72.4%. #7ff57c color hex could be obtained by blending #fefff8 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#7ff57c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f01 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ff57c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b9b8 is the less saturated color, while #7afa77 is the most saturated one.
